Definition of retreats:
(n) :
The act of pulling back or withdrawing, as from something dangerous, or unpleasant.
(n) :
The act of reversing direction and receding from a forward position.
(n) :
(military) Withdrawal by a military force from a dangerous position or from enemy attack.
(n) :
A period of retirement, seclusion, or solitude, especially for meditation, prayer, or study.
(v) :
(intransitive) To withdraw from a position, go back.
(v) :
(intransitive) To withdraw military forces.
